VIDBE-Q Volume 65 Issue 1 In this interactive session, the Validation Team will discuss the process for revising the specialty sets of competencies for teachers of the deaf- blind and interveners with agency partners. This session will include structured discussion, ideas for outreach, and the presentation of a timeline for aligning and validating the standards with input from the community.
